Subpanel Installation in Prescott Valley, AZ

Subpanel installation services involve adding a secondary electrical panel to a property, providing additional capacity for electrical circuits. This service is often requested during home renovations, additions, or when upgrading an existing electrical system to support increased power needs. Property owners typically want to understand how a subpanel can improve electrical distribution, accommodate new appliances or equipment, and help manage load more efficiently within their home or property.

Before requesting a subpanel installation, homeowners should consider the location where the new panel will be installed, the current electrical system’s capacity, and the specific power requirements of their projects. It’s also important to understand how the subpanel will connect to the main electrical panel, and whether any upgrades to the existing system might be necessary to ensure safety and compliance. Clarifying these details can help ensure the installation meets the property’s current and future electrical demands.

Subpanel Installation Questions

What is a subpanel? A subpanel is an additional electrical panel that provides extra circuits for a specific area or large appliance in a property.

When is a subpanel needed? A subpanel is typically installed when the main panel cannot support additional circuits or when separate wiring is desired for safety and convenience.

What types of projects require subpanel installation? Subpanels are commonly used for home additions, garages, workshops, or to support high-demand appliances like HVAC systems.

What should property owners consider before installing a subpanel? It’s important to evaluate the electrical load, location, and compatibility with existing wiring before proceeding with a subpanel installation.
